Bridge Snapshot: FAI-55 SB

The FAI-55 SB bridge in Livingston, Illinois carries FAI-55 SB over BR W FORK MAZON R.. It was built in 1972, making it 54 years old today. The structure is built primarily of prestressed concrete and spans 1 section, stretching 28.0 meters (92 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 10,450 vehicles, placing it in the heavily-trafficked tier of Illinois bridges. It is owned and maintained by State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 6/9, superstructure at 6/9, substructure at 6/9. The weakest component sits in fair condition. All reported major components score above the Poor range. Its NBI inventory load rating is 40.8 metric tons.
